Hua Mulan was a legendary female warrior from the northern Wei (386 – 536) of Chinese history. Disguised as a man, she decides to take her fathers place and to be recruited as his son, for she knew her father was too old to survive the war.

Her heroic deeds were first recorded in ancient texts and retold in the famous poem “ballard of Mulan” In Chinese Hua means flower and Mulan means magnolia. The magnolia has been an auspicious symbol in China since ancient times.

She fought for twelve years and gained great merit, whereupon she was promoted to general. One day before a difficult battle she decided to go on the battlefield in woman’s clothing, so her soldiers would realise her true identity.

The reaction of the soldiers was one of admiration and respect. They were overwhelmed by her bravery. Through this action, she inspired her army to win yet another battle.

Magnolia Baijiu Cocktail

25ml of V.I.P Jiu 8
25ml of Cointreau
25ml of Baileys Irish Cream
25ml of double cream
4 ice cubes
Ground nutmeg
Cocktail cherry

Put all the ingredients into a cocktail shaker except the nutmeg and cherry, shake to mix, strain into a cocktail glass and garnish with nutmeg sprinkled over the top and cherry on a cocktail stick.
